Background

Lu Qingyu grew up in Blackwood Stockade with her elder brother Lu Qingfeng and second brother Lu Qingshan. Nearing twelve, she already performed exhausting labor such as carrying water and working the terraced fields, yet remained spirited and talkative despite the stockade’s oppressive conditions 1 4.

When Qingshan was taken by the Return-to-Truth Sect, Qingyu fiercely rejected the news at first and later shared Qingfeng’s resolve to rescue him. She guarded Qingfeng while he secretly attempted real-world cultivation, promised to keep his secret, and eagerly asked to learn reading so she could cultivate alongside her brothers 1 4 5.

Qingyu trusted Qingfeng completely during the siblings’ escape from Blackwood Stockade. She waited with him at the dock, endured the dangerous river journey after Qingshan’s rescue, and remained devoted to reuniting the family 12 13 14.

After reaching Miaoyin City, she gained the freedom to explore, enjoy food and clothing, and live beyond the deprivation of Blackwood Stockade. She nevertheless continued cultivating and supported dangerous efforts to save victims of the River God Sacrifice, valuing lives above the loss of replaceable puppets 46 51 57.

Appearance

As a child, Qingyu was thin, small, and weathered by labor and sun, appearing seven or eight despite nearing twelve. Better food and safety in Miaoyin City gradually restored her fair complexion and filled out her figure; she later developed into a graceful young cultivator 1 46 105.

  • Often described with an animated expression and bright, crescent-shaped eyes when happy 4 57.
  • Later wears a white robe and carries a long sword, presenting a valiant appearance 503.
  • Frequently travels on her White Crane mount 105 106.

Personality

Qingyu is cheerful, affectionate, and intensely attached to both brothers. She teases Qingshan freely, dotes on Qingfeng, and seeks his approval even after becoming an accomplished cultivator 1 105 523.

Her trust in Qingfeng is nearly absolute: she accepted his escape plan without hesitation and believed he could save Qingshan from the Return-to-Truth Sect 12. She is also compassionate and impulsively brave, urging the siblings to risk their puppets to rescue children offered in the River God Sacrifice 51.

Although initially carefree and dependent on Qingfeng’s protection, Qingyu becomes increasingly independent. She explores the Gathering Cloud Mountains, trains in the Weeping Marsh, pursues dangerous opportunities alone, and develops the confidence to confront hostile cultivators directly 105 283 503 584.

Abilities & Skills

Swordsmanship

Qingyu cultivates the Luofu Sword Canon and inherited the unfinished Mind Ape Sword from Thunder Lord Sword Venerable’s stone stele at Thunder Lord Mountain 503 523.

  • Studied the Mind Ape Sword for thirty years and attained preliminary mastery 523.
  • Reached Momentum Control, the fifth realm of technique mastery, allowing her swordsmanship to borrow the power of heaven and earth 584.
  • Broke through a five-person Floating Mountain Sect sword formation after defeating its first attacker with a casual strike; she deliberately spared all six opponents’ lives and foundations 584.
  • The Mind Ape Sword remains incomplete, though Lu Qingfeng believes a completed version could become a Divine Ability 523.

Vajra Mantra

A Transcendent defensive art derived from the Golden Light Mantra 283.

  • Protected her from a Foundation Establishment black fox demon’s foul Hundred-Fragrance Pill 283.
  • Reached Body Integration, making the technique instinctive and naturally suited to her 523.
  • Her Body Integration attainment places her above most Core Formation Adepts in mastery of a single art 523.

Palm Thunder

A Transcendent offensive art derived from the Five Thunder Art 283.

  • Used alongside Sword Qi, Flying Sword techniques, and the Seven Fiends during her pursuit of the black fox demon 283.
  • Forms part of her balanced combat set: defense through Vajra Mantra, offense through Palm Thunder, and mobility through Thousand-Blade Void Flight 283.

Thousand-Blade Void Flight

A Transcendent movement art used for pursuit and escape 283.

  • Lets Qingyu maintain pressure on fleeing opponents or withdraw from danger 283.
  • Complements her swordsmanship and artifact-based combat style 283.

Grand Arcane Insight

A Divine Ability focused on perception, appraisal, and insight 222 383.

  • Can assist her in identifying lower-grade materials and treasures, provided she builds sufficient knowledge and experience 222.
  • Reached minor mastery and became sensitive enough to detect Lu Qingfeng secretly observing her from afar 383.
  • Qingfeng supports her comprehension through Enlightenment, accelerating her progress beyond what her own talent alone would allow 383.

Relationships

  • Lu Qingfeng — Elder brother, protector, mentor, and primary source of her cultivation resources. Qingyu trusts him completely, while he encourages her independence but secretly safeguards her during dangerous training 4 221 283 523.
  • Lu Qingshan — Second brother and frequent target of her teasing. Despite their bickering, she was deeply distressed by his enslavement and supported his rescue; they remain close as cultivators 1 12 105 306.
  • Lu Jing — Niece and prospective sword student. After Lu Jing watched her defeat the Floating Mountain Sect cultivators, Qingyu offered to teach her the Mind Ape Sword Art and Light-Splitting Shadow-Transforming Void Sword Condensation 584.
  • Wang Hui and Zhao Jiu — Mystic Origin Sect stewards asked by Lu Qingfeng to assist and protect Qingyu while she operates her Phoenix Soaring Mountain shop 221.
  • Zhou Su — Hostile True Disciple who attempted to seize Qingyu’s shop stewardship talisman, prompting Lu Qingfeng to intervene 221.

Story Role / Major Arcs

  • Blackwood Stockade and the rescue of Lu Qingshan — Supports Qingfeng’s secret cultivation, learns to read, and escapes Blackwood Stockade with both brothers after Qingfeng kills Wu Yuan and the pursuing servants 4 5 12 13.
  • Miaoyin City — Takes part in the siblings’ puppet operations and argues to save the children targeted by the River God Sacrifice, accepting the possible loss of their puppets 46 51.
  • Sunset Glow Sect period — Cultivates at Silver Horn Mountain, travels widely on the White Crane, forms friendships among sect disciples, and strives to keep pace with Qingshan’s cultivation 105 114.
  • Phoenix Soaring Mountain shop dispute — Receives a large shop from Qingfeng, only for Zhou Su to seize her stewardship talisman and trigger a confrontation with Qingfeng 221.
  • Weeping Marsh training — Hunts and kills a Foundation Establishment black fox demon while Qingfeng secretly arranges six Spirit Void peak Heavenly Generals to prevent threats beyond her ability from reaching her 283.
  • Thunder Lord Mountain inheritance — Discovers Thunder Lord Sword Venerable’s stele, begins cultivating the Mind Ape Sword, and later brings the news of her progress to Qingfeng 503 523.
  • Mirror Lake confrontation — Defeats six Floating Mountain Sect Golden Core sword cultivators who were monitoring Qingshan because of his inheritance of the Ancient-Breaking Ultimate Sword techniques 584.
